Does a mapped alternative mean a guaranteed drop-in replacement for PCA9306DR?

Not automatically. Cross-reference mapping helps shortlist candidates, but package, electrical behavior, qualification scope, and approval rules still need to be checked before release.

Which parameters should teams compare first for PCA9306DR alternatives?

Start with package, series, key attributes, lifecycle status, stock position, datasheet access, and the mapped pin-to-pin or cross-reference note. Then confirm application-specific requirements in the datasheet and RFQ stage.
